How Robot Vacuum and Mop Cleaners Work: A Symphony of Sensors and Smart Technology
Robot vacuum and mop cleaners are advanced devices that use a combination of sensing units, algorithms, and mechanical parts to browse and clean floorings autonomously. While the specific innovation might differ in between designs and brands, the basic principles stay constant.
At their core, these robots count on a suite of sensors to view their environment. These sensors can include:
Bump sensing units: Detect collisions with barriers, triggering the robot to change direction.Cliff sensors: Prevent the robot from dropping stairs or ledges by finding drops in elevation.Wall sensors: Allow the robot to follow walls and edges for thorough cleaning.Optical and infrared sensors: Used for navigation, mapping, and object detection, helping the robot create efficient cleaning paths and avoid obstacles.Gyroscope and accelerometer: Help the robot track its movement and orientation, adding to exact navigation and area protection.
These sensors feed information to an onboard computer that processes info and directs the robot's movement. Many contemporary robot vacuum and mops use sophisticated navigation technologies such as:
Random Bounce Navigation: Older and simpler designs often use this approach, moving randomly till they come across a challenge, then changing direction. While less effective, they can still cover a location with time.Organized Navigation: More innovative robots utilize organized cleaning patterns, such as zig-zag or spiral movements, to make sure more total and effective coverage.Smart Mapping: High-end models feature advanced mapping abilities, frequently utilizing LiDAR (Light Detection and Ranging) or vSLAM (visual Simultaneous Localization and Mapping). These technologies permit robotics to produce comprehensive maps of the home, enabling them to clean particular rooms, set virtual borders, and discover the design for enhanced cleaning paths.
The cleaning process itself includes 2 main functions: vacuuming and mopping.
Vacuuming: Robot vacuums use brushes to loosen particles from the floor and a powerful suction motor to draw dirt, dust, pet hair, and other particles into a dustbin. Various brush types and suction levels deal with numerous floor types, from hard floors to carpets.Mopping: Robot mops usually include a water tank and a mopping pad. The robot gives water onto the pad, which then cleans the floor. Some designs provide vibrating or oscillating mopping pads for more reliable stain elimination. Different mopping modes and water circulation settings are typically offered to suit various floor types and cleaning requirements.

Browsing the Options: Types of Robot Vacuum and Mops
The robot vacuum and mop market varies, providing numerous designs with various functionalities. Here's a general classification to help understand the choices:
Robot Vacuums Only: These are devoted vacuuming robotics that focus solely on dry cleaning. They are generally more economical and frequently offer robust vacuuming efficiency.2-in-1 Robot Vacuum and Mops: These flexible devices combine both vacuuming and mopping functionalities. They use convenience and space-saving benefits, though mopping performance may be less extensive than devoted robot mops in some designs.Committed Robot Mops: These robotics are particularly created for mopping tough floors. They often feature more sophisticated mopping systems, such as vibrating pads and accurate water giving control, for effective damp cleaning.Self-Emptying Robot Vacuums: These premium models come with a charging base that also works as a dustbin. When the robot's dustbin is full, it immediately clears into the bigger base dustbin, considerably reducing manual clearing frequency.Smart Robot Vacuums and Mops: These innovative robots are geared up with smart features like Wi-Fi connection, smartphone app control, voice assistant combination (e.g., Alexa, Google Assistant), room mapping, and virtual no-go zones.

Preserving Your Robot Vacuum and Mop: Ensuring Longevity and Performance
To guarantee your robot vacuum and mop runs effectively and lasts for many years, routine upkeep is vital. Key maintenance tasks include:
Emptying the Dustbin: Empty the dustbin routinely, preferably after each cleaning cycle, to maintain optimum suction performance.Cleaning or Replacing Filters: Clean or replace filters according to the manufacturer's suggestions. Stopped up filters decrease suction and cleaning performance.Cleaning Brushes: Remove hair and debris tangled in the brushes frequently. Some designs include tools specifically designed for brush cleaning.Cleaning Mop Pads: Wash or replace mop pads after each mopping cycle to preserve hygiene and cleaning efficiency.Wiping Sensors: Periodically wipe the robot's sensors with a soft, dry cloth to make sure accurate navigation and challenge detection.Checking for Obstructions: Regularly inspect the robot's path for potential blockages like cable televisions or small things that might get tangled.
By following these simple maintenance steps, you can ensure your robot vacuum and mop continues to supply reputable and efficient cleaning for many years to come.

Often Asked Questions (FAQs) about Robot Vacuum and Mop Cleaners
Q1: Are robot vacuum and mops as reliable as standard vacuum and mops?
Robot vacuums and mops are normally reliable for everyday cleaning and maintenance. They may not be as powerful as high-end traditional vacuum cleaners for deep Hassle-Free Cleaning extremely thick carpets or removing heavily deep-rooted spots. However, for regular maintenance and maintaining a clean home, they are extremely effective and convenient.
Q2: Can robot vacuum and mops clean all kinds of floorings?
The majority of robot vacuums and mops are designed to clean hard floorings like hardwood, tile, laminate, and linoleum. Many designs can also deal with low-pile carpets and rugs. However, incredibly luxurious or high-pile carpets might position difficulties for some robots. Always examine the maker's specs relating to floor types.
Q3: Do robot vacuum and mops need Wi-Fi to operate?
Standard robot vacuum and mops without smart functions can operate without Wi-Fi. Nevertheless, designs with Wi-Fi connection deal enhanced features like mobile phone app control, scheduling, room mapping, and voice assistant combination. Wi-Fi is essential to make use of these smart performances.
Q4: How long do robot vacuum and mops typically last?
The life expectancy of a robot vacuum and mop depends on use, maintenance, and the quality of the device. With proper maintenance, an excellent quality robot vacuum and mop can last for a number of years, generally varying from 3 to 5 years or perhaps longer.
Q5: Are robot vacuum and mops noisy?
Robot vacuums and mops typically produce less sound than standard vacuum cleaners. Noise levels vary between designs, however numerous are designed to run silently enough not to be disruptive throughout regular home activities.
Q6: Can robot vacuum and mops clean pet hair effectively?
Yes, numerous robot vacuums are particularly designed for pet hair elimination. Search for models with functions like strong suction, tangle-free brushes, and bigger dustbins, which are especially effective at getting pet hair and dander.
Q7: What takes place if a robot vacuum and mop gets stuck?
Modern robot vacuum and mops are geared up with sensing units and obstacle avoidance innovation to lessen getting stuck. Nevertheless, they may periodically get stuck on loose cable televisions, small items, or in tight corners. Numerous designs will immediately stop and send out a notice if they get stuck.
Q8: Do I require to prepare my house before using a robot vacuum and mop?
It's suggested to declutter floors by getting rid of little items, cable televisions, and loose products that could block the robot or get tangled in the brushes. Stashing chair legs and raising curtains can also enhance cleaning efficiency.
Q9: Can robot vacuum and mops climb over limits?
The majority of robot vacuum and mops can climb up over low limits, typically around 0.5 to 0.75 inches. However, higher thresholds might avoid them from moving in between rooms. Check the producer's requirements for threshold climbing ability.
